Abstract :

Branchial cleft cyst are benign neck lesions arising due to the anomalous development of anchial cleft. The majority of cases arise in young patients between the age of 20 to 40 although anchial cleft cysts can present in infants and children less than 5 years old. This is a case report of a Fifty–five–year–old female patient presenting with a Branchial cleft cyst. This case is reported for its rare age of presentation.
